More pictures. Also pull the brake pads and get a pic of them.
Might be Crown Vic or Explorer rear disc. Looks to have the E-Brake inside the drum area of the rotor.
Take the pads to a quality auto parts store, they should be able to match them up, then that will identify what brake calipers you have. Napa, Carquest, Oreilly (look for the guys with the ASE certification patch on their shirt)
